The ETAP Star module provides Time-Current Characteristic (TCC) curves to coordinate fuses, low-voltage breakers, and overcurrent relays.

Essential for safety and equipment sizing. It calculates the maximum current during a fault (3-phase, Line-to-Ground, etc.).

: Connect transmission lines or cables to distribute power to downstream buses. Define the cable length, material (Copper/Aluminum), and installation type (Magnetic/Non-magnetic conduit).

This determines the voltage drop at buses and the power flow through branches. It ensures that your cables and transformers are not overloaded under steady-state conditions.

ETAP is a comprehensive analytical tool used to analyze and simulate power systems. It is renowned for its user-friendly interface, high-accuracy simulation engine, and extensive library of manufacturer equipment.
